nDreams Limited is a UK-based virtual reality game development and publishing company founded in 2006 by Patrick O’Luanaigh, a former creative director at Eidos. Headquartered in Farnborough, Hampshire, UK, the company initially focused on various video game platforms before pivoting entirely to virtual reality content in 2013, making it one of the world’s leading VR game developers. Over time, nDreams grew from a small office to a hybrid and fully-remote workforce, expanding its reach globally.
The company has been at the forefront of VR innovation, producing acclaimed VR titles such as Synapse, Ghostbusters: Rise of the Ghost Lord, Phantom: Covert Ops, Far Cry VR, Fracked, and more. Their expertise spans across multiple VR headsets, including PlayStation VR, Oculus Rift, Meta Quest, and Samsung Gear VR, focusing on immersive experiences combining state-of-the-art technology with creative excellence.
nDreams is known for its early adoption and involvement with VR technology, being among the first developers to work with Oculus Rift and PlayStation VR prototypes. This forward-looking approach has allowed the company to win awards, top gaming charts, and secure a significant acquisition by Aonic in 2023 for $110 million.
